What Is SONOFF Zigbee Dongle?

The SONOFF Zigbee dongle (model ZBDongle-P) works as a SONOFF Zigbee 3.0 USB Dongle Plus. It controls your entire Zigbee network as the main coordinator.
Plug it into a computer or single-board system. Then pair, control, and manage all your Zigbee devices right from your local setup. No need for brand-specific hubs from manufacturers.

Hardware Versions

ZBDongle-P (This Model)

  • Chipset: Texas Instruments CC2652P paired with CP2102N USB chip.

  • Default Firmware: Z-Stack 3.x.0, ready for coordinator role.

  • Device Capacity: Up to 50 direct connections, expands to 200 with router devices in the mesh.

  • Best For: Zigbee2MQTT users who want long-term stability.


Technical Specifications

Common Specifications

  • Protocol: Zigbee 3.0 standard.

  • Frequency: 2.4 GHz band.

  • Output Power: Full +20dBm for strong signal reach.

  • Operating Temperature: From -10°C to 40°C.

  • Antenna: Detachable external type for better placement.

  • Housing: Durable aluminum alloy shell.

Dimensions

  • ZBDongle-P: 87 x 25.5 x 13.5 mm, compact for easy setup.


Performance and Range

Expect solid Zigbee mesh networking with help from router devices like plugs. The +20dBm power pushes signals through three to four brick or concrete walls.
Add more routers to grow network strength over time. The aluminum build cuts down on common interference issues.

Firmware Note for ZBDongle-P
Units arrive pre-flashed as coordinators. If output shows limited to +5dBm, a quick firmware update releases the full +20dBm capability.


Critical Setup Requirements

USB Extension Cable (Required)
Always connect through a USB 2.0 extension cable at least 1 meter long. USB 3.0 ports create 2.4 GHz interference that causes pairing issues, device dropouts, and unstable networks.

Power Requirements

  • Draws up to 100mA during peak use.

  • Raspberry Pi 4 or similar low-power boards often need an external powered USB hub.

Frequency Management

  • Pick Zigbee Channel 25 (or Channel 20 in the US).

  • Set nearby Wi-Fi to Channel 1 to avoid overlap.


Advanced Features

Router Mode Option
Flash either version to run as a Zigbee repeater instead of coordinator. Useful for multi-hub setups.

Firmware Updates
Update in under one minute through SONOFF's official Dongle Flasher Web Tool. Just use any web browser, no extra software needed.
